CDA to hire a consultant for environment assessment of Park Enclave-III project

ISLAMABAD: The Capital Development Authority (CDA) has given a go-ahead for hiring a consultant to conduct Environment Impact Assessment (EIA) prior to the start of development work in the Park Enclave-III project.

The study will help to evaluate the impacts on the environment in case the development work is started shortly.

Moreover, the board also approved 20 new posts in a bid to strengthen the Building Control Directorate (BCD) of CDA. The appointed personnel on the different posts will be sent in BSD-I and BSD-II directorates.
